R263 Fintra Bridge and Road Realignment Scheme

Donegal County Council proposes to upgrade the existing R263 with the provision of a new road commencing at the roundabout on the Western end of the Killybegs Relief Road and extending approximately 2km to the West. The proposed road will provide an improved alignment, cross section and provision for pedestrians and cyclists. The project will include: a) A new bridge crossing of the Fintra River on the realigned R263. b) The realignment of approximately 1.4km of road infrastructure and cross-sectional improvements. c) A new c.2km pedestrian and cycle route between the Killybegs Relief Road and access to Fintra Beach Works will also include, but are not limited to, the following: - Significant earthworks including excavation and filling and the disposal of surplus material; - Utilities diversions; - Drainage works; - Pavement construction; - Works on and adjacent to live carriageways along a narrow and winding alignment; - Works adjacent to and over woodland; - Traffic management including temporary traffic routing to keep the Regional Road open at all times; - In-situ concrete; - Fabrication and erection of steelwork; - Placing both precast and in-situ concrete on concrete beams to form the bridge deck; - Installing lighting; - Safety barriers, bridge parapet and handrails; - Tie-ins to the existing road at either end, and where the new alignment crosses the existing road - Tie-ins with a number of side roads and accesses.
